Chris, I believe this product is an interesting study in "too good to be true"

 

I haven't seen any documention regarding a difference in ambient air temp at the MAF.

This may be because in the stock intake configuration the air is comming from inside the fender wall. Which is going to be the same temp as the grill intake.;

 

Also it appears any increased air flow is the result of a less restrictive air filter(AND IN SOME CASES "FILTER BYPASS"). If I were running for an ET i would just remove the air box and replace it with the foot from a pair of panty hose to keep out the big chunks.

Danny, you need to updat your sig if your vram is not comming..:crazy:. Sorry you guys feel the way you do. I have only seen a handfull of negative feedback, out of the plenty that seem satisfied. Only one of that handfull had a "filter-bypass" issue. I have been around and worked on cars for 20 years so im not a newbie when it comes to reports. EVERY, product has problems, hell, i had a rough time installing the bracket on this thing till i figured out the holes were not correct for my shroud offset. So i drilled 2 holes through the 1/8" plastic about 2" over and it dropped right in. I will attest that the looks of the thing are not A+...B+...hmmmmm, well they leave a little to be desired in the aethstetic's department, lets just say that. That being said, i have checked and rechecked my MAF after each drive, and i only did that because of the "ONE" report i heard of a bypass issue. I never saw a thing, as clean as the day i installed it. I am not trying to force the issue, so i will say one thing........its performace gains far outweight its appearance. Absolutely a substantial difference in performance for the better. This is not a rebuttal to the current discussion, but a different perspective on the product.
